Navigating Negative Criticism & Online Bullies
from Why Not #DoBoth with Kellie Sbrocchi · host Kellie Hall Sbrocchi
How often do you receive negative comments online? Do you have moments when you're actually afraid to post, take your account off private, or fear retaliation from followers if you share something vulnerable, different, or unconventional? Yes, I've been there. If getting attacked online was a city, I'd be the Mayor. When you start anything new, the biggest fear you face is the reaction others will have. That fear is implemented online as well: it's so easy for others to comment negatively online than to your face, so we live in a society that is more likely to attack you. How do you navigate constant criticism online? In today's episode, I'm sharing all of my most vulnerable moments when I've been attacked on social media + how YOU can over come it. It's taken a long time for me to figure out how to get back up again, stand my ground, + be proud of the passions I'm pursuing. If you didn't have to worry about what others would say, how would you approach life? Let's navigate around the opinions of others + overcome the online bullies.
